Guia de Programação 2026: Python vs JavaScript na Prática

2 min 1 Programming

Por que aprender programação em 2026 é um divisor de águas

A programação tornou-se a alfabetização do século XXI. Em 2026, com a consolidação da Inteligência Artificial em todos os fluxos de trabalho, entender como o código funciona não é mais apenas para desenvolvedores, mas para qualquer profissional que deseja escala. Na minha jornada de mais de 5 anos na Host You Secure, vi centenas de clientes automatizarem negócios inteiros através do N8N e Evolution API usando conceitos básicos de lógica. Se você quer dominar a tecnologia, o primeiro passo é escolher a ferramenta certa.

Dados do mercado atual

Segundo dados do Stack Overflow Developer Survey de 2025/2026, Python mantém sua hegemonia em Ciência de Dados e Back-end, enquanto JavaScript segue imbatível no desenvolvimento de interfaces modernas. Cerca de 65% das empresas que atendemos utilizam uma combinação de ambas para criar ecossistemas resilientes.

Python: A linguagem da automação e inteligência

Python é frequentemente a primeira recomendação para quem está começando. Sua sintaxe é limpa, quase como ler um texto em inglês, o que reduz drasticamente a barreira de entrada.

Vantagens reais do Python

  • Produtividade: Menos linhas de código comparado a C++ ou Java.
  • Ecossistema: Bibliotecas como Pandas para dados e PyTorch para IA.
  • Versatilidade: Ideal para criar scripts de automação em servidores VPS.

Dica de Insider: Como evitar o "Dependency Hell"

Na minha experiência, o erro mais comum de iniciantes em Python é instalar pacotes globalmente. Sempre utilize ambientes virtuais (venc) ou o Docker. Isso evita que o seu projeto de automação quebre quando você atualizar o sistema do servidor. Se precisar de uma infraestrutura robusta para rodar seus scripts, confira nossas opções de VPS no Brasil.

JavaScript: O motor da web moderna

Enquanto Python domina os servidores, o JavaScript é a linguagem que vive dentro do seu navegador. Com o crescimento do Node.js, ele também se tornou uma força dominante no lado do servidor.

O poder do ecossistema JS

O JavaScript permite que você construa o front-end e o back-end usando a mesma linguagem, o que chamamos de desenvolvimento full-stack. Frameworks como React e Next.js definiram o padrão de ouro para aplicações de alto desempenho em 2026.

Dicas de código para otimização

Ao trabalhar com JS, evite callbacks complexos. Utilize async/await para manter seu código legível e fácil de manter. Um código assíncrono bem estruturado é a diferença entre uma aplicação que trava e uma que escala milhares de requisições por segundo.

Comparação: Qual escolher?

CaracterísticaPythonJavaScript
Curva de AprendizadoSuaveModerada
Foco PrincipalDados, IA, Back-endWeb, Mobile, Full-stack
PerformanceMédiaAlta (V8 Engine)

Conclusão e Próximos Passos

Escolher entre Python e JavaScript depende inteiramente do problema que você deseja resolver. Se você quer automatizar processos, Python é imbatível. Se quer construir a próxima grande plataforma web, JavaScript é o caminho. O segredo, na verdade, não é aprender uma linguagem, mas aprender a pensar como um programador. Se você precisa de um ambiente de desenvolvimento estável, conheça os serviços da Host You Secure. Continue aprendendo lendo outros conteúdos em nosso blog.

Leia também: Veja mais tutoriais de N8N

Perguntas Frequentes

Python é geralmente considerada a mais fácil devido à sua sintaxe limpa e legibilidade que se aproxima do idioma inglês.

Para começar, não. Um computador básico é suficiente, mas usar uma VPS para hospedar seus projetos e testes é altamente recomendado conforme você escala.

É possível, mas recomendo focar em uma de cada vez para construir uma base sólida antes de pular para a próxima.

Para projetos reais, uma VPS (Virtual Private Server) oferece o controle total do ambiente, algo essencial para desenvolvedores que buscam performance e segurança.

Documentação oficial, plataformas como FreeCodeCamp e a prática constante através de projetos reais são os melhores caminhos para o aprendizado efetivo.

Comentários (0)

Ainda não há comentários. Seja o primeiro!